Output e0ba4527aff4b89cfd586bad4ffb837ee8bb7652e7e8b2f814bcc4e1e6dafa1a:0

value
2986993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 326a9f3b6f08a3939d38feadfe3699e2b4bb12bd OP_EQUAL
address
36HbSMwCCMqZ2JupLBceKMKWUwBMLYcfc4
transaction
e0ba4527aff4b89cfd586bad4ffb837ee8bb7652e7e8b2f814bcc4e1e6dafa1a
confirmations
268271
spent
true